dc.description | Letter from Paul W. Brown to Amon Carter reporting that he had returned home from being a prisoner of war and expressed hope that Amon, Jr. would also return soon. | |

The Amon G. Carter Papers consist of correspondence, photographs, newspapers, scrapbooks, and artifacts. The papers document the history of Fort Worth and the Southwest, as well as Carter's personal and business interests.
